From the calculations, Gerald will now have to pay the sum of $145.50 towards his monthly health insurance.
Note that the first sum being contributed by Gerald is (100%- 65%) of $345. This is 35% of $345 = $120.75
If his employer takes up 50% of $38, this leaves his contribution for dental as 50% of $38 = $19
Also if his employer takes up 75% of $23, his contribtuion for vision premium is 25% of 23 = $5.75
Hence his total contribution is now:
120.75 + 19.00 + 5.75 = $145.50
